HIS 101
What Is History?
How do historians interpret the past? This course introduces students to the fundamentals of the discipline, teaching the methods by which historians analyze, understand, and construct narratives about the past. Students will develop research, analytical, and communication skills, in addition to learning how to navigate their academic and career paths.
